                      @Sawer I'm not on Mac, but if you have enabled the external editor option you have to assign the .dsp files to be opened by default with your editor app of choice.
                      I'm sure, if you click "choose apllication..." you'll be able to choose an editor application.
                      jprev is not a library, it's a function of the library "reverbs.lib".
                      if you just use

                      import("stdfaust.lib");
                      

                      all standard libraries available will be included.

                                    import("stdfaust.lib");
                                    
                                    process = dm.dattorro_rev_demo;	
                                    
                                    

                                    This code works.

                                    import("stdfaust.lib");
                                    
                                    bw = hslider("BAndWidth",0.5 ,0 , 1,0.1);
                                    inputDiff1 = hslider("Diffusor1",0.5 ,0 ,1 ,0.1);
                                    inputDiff2 = hslider("Diffusor2",0.5 ,0 ,1 ,0.1);
                                    decay = hslider("Decay", 0.5,0 ,1 , 0.1);
                                    decDiff1 = hslider("dDiffusor1",0.5 ,0 ,1 ,0.1);
                                    decDiff2 = hslider("dDiffusor2",0.5 ,0 ,1 ,0.1);
                                    damping = hslider("damping",0.5 ,0 ,1 ,0.1);
                                    
                                    
                                    
                                    process = re.dattorro_rev(bw, inputDiff1, inputDiff2, decay, decDiff1, decDiff2, damping);
                                    

                                    This code(with my parameter) doesn't.
